Handover — sealed exam papers, Norbeck College

Dispatch desk: three sealed cartons are in the secure cage, tamper tape intact, manifest attached. Do not open. Collection window is 07:00–07:30 tomorrow; destination is the Westholm exam hall only. No substitutions on the route. Priya verified seals at 16:40 today; I countersigned. If the courier is late, hold the cartons and call upstairs. The courier must observe the hand-over instruction below.

dispatch memo: the sorius tamius courier leaves the praeth ledger at gate 4873 under passcode 928014

## Cron Drift Investigation — Onboarding Notes

The Helvane scheduler drifted roughly 40 seconds per day on the batch nodes, traced to an NTP peer misconfiguration in the Quillmont cluster. Remediation jobs now run under the drift-audit service account, which verifies offsets hourly. To run the audit locally, your env file needs the signing credential, set on the following line.

env line for fajop-taguf: VAULT_KEY20=82a8caa7b14c704c3638

14:22 — Started load test against Pellgrove checkout flow, target 400 rps. 14:31 — Cart service at Harrowfield cluster hit connection pool exhaustion; payment retries spiked. 14:38 — Rolled pool size from 50 to 200, latency recovered. 14:45 — Identified that the Quillmark pricing sidecar leaked connections on timeout. 14:52 — Hotfix deployed, rerun passed at 600 rps. If you need to trace the failing run, reference the test build token below.

session token of bajeg-bajop = htk4_6c57